About us
A firm favourite for discerning diners from far and wide, Pecks restaurant is located close to historic Little Moreton Hall in Cheshire and below the famous landmark Mow Cop Castle, just over the Staffordshire border. Pecks has long been renowned for its dramatic style of presentation, turning the restaurant into a “Theatre of Food” and providing a unique and complete dining experience. Pecks is the ideal venue for the discerning individuals, who when organising a more intimate gathering of family and friends, enjoy the personal service associated with a privately run concern. Enjoy the exclusive use of our private dining room for parties of 25-35 - or for larger functions, the restaurant can accommodate up to 110 covers, is divided into three main sections and lends itself extremely well to private functions. Whether a smart christening tea or a celebratory wedding breakfast, our function coordinator is available to discuss your exact requirements.
